In this video, we speak with Jonathan Melrod, an activist and author of Fighting Times: Organizing on the Front Lines of the Class War. Jonathan shares his story of activism, fighting for a cause, and his battle with pancreatic cancer.

Jonathan's journey began in the 1950s when he was born into a politically and culturally quiescent society. He grew up to become an active participant in the student movement that opposed the Vietnam War and a supporter of Black liberation. In 1972, he left the campus for the factory, immersing himself in the day-to-day struggles of Milwaukee’s working class. After a mass workforce cutback imposed by AMC’s joint venture partner French automaker Renault, he left to attend Hastings College of the Law in San Francisco in 1985. Graduating summa cum laude with a JD, he opened a law firm in San Francisco, successfully representing hundreds of political refugees.

In 2004, Jonathan was diagnosed with pancreatic cancer and given only six months to a year to live. Undeterred, he marshalled both western and alternative treatments and, against all odds, beat the deadly disease.

In 2019, Jonathan married Filipina actress and human rights activist Maria Isabel Lopez and became politically active in the movement to defend the ancestral lands of the persecuted indigenous peoples of the Philippine archipelago "who are under attack by the army at the behest of foreign logging and mining interests." He has also become active in the human rights struggle defending imprisoned Filipino political prisoners. https://www.jonathanmelrod.com/
